閱讀目錄 一、MySQL 二、MongoDB 三、ElasticSearch 四、MySQL 五、ES 六、MongoDB 閱讀目錄 上億數據怎么玩深度分頁?兼容MySQL + ES ...
上億數據怎么玩深度分頁 兼容MySQL ES MongoDB 面試題 amp 真實經歷 面試題:在數據量很大的情況下,怎么實現深度分頁 大家在面試時,或者准備面試中可能會遇到上述的問題,大多的回答基本上是分庫分表建索引,這是一種很標准的正確回答,但現實總是很骨感,所以面試官一般會追問你一句,現在工期不足,人員不足,該怎么實現深度分頁 這個時候沒有實際經驗的同學基本麻爪,So,請聽我娓娓道來。 慘痛 ...
2020-07-28 13:38 1 925 推薦指數:
閱讀目錄 一、MySQL 二、MongoDB 三、ElasticSearch 四、MySQL 五、ES 六、MongoDB 閱讀目錄 上億數據怎么玩深度分頁?兼容MySQL + ES ...
目前的業務里面,有一個日志表,數據量達到了億級別,現在需要進行優化,首先要做的事情就才用加索引的方式,並不是所有的數據庫的字段都需要加索引,而是常用的搜索字段添加索引,但是要注意,如果數據量過大,索引依然會失效,此時可以考慮加上force idenx強制走索引的方式來解決不走索引的問題 ...
數據方案: 在Elasticsearch中通過code及time字段查詢對應doc的mongo_id字段獲得mongodb中的主鍵_id 通過獲得id再進入mongodb進行查詢 1,數據情況: 全部為股票及指數的分鍾K線數據(股票代碼區分度較高 ...
面試題 & 真實經歷 面試題:在數據量很大的情況下,怎么實現深度分頁? 大家在面試時,或者准備面試中可能會遇到上述的問題,大多的回答基本上是分庫分表建索引,這是一種很標准的正確回答,但現實總是很骨感,所以面試官一般會追問你一句,現在工期不足,人員不足,該怎么實現深度分頁 ...
前端目標代碼: <ul v-loading="loading"> <li v-for="(item, index) in option ...
前提 這篇文章不是標題黨,下文會通過一個仿真例子分析如何優化百萬級別數據Excel導出。 筆者負責維護的一個數據查詢和數據導出服務是一個相對遠古的單點應用,在上一次雲遷移之后擴展為雙節點部署,但是發現了服務經常因為大數據量的數據導出頻繁Full GC,導致應用假死無法響應外部的請求 ...
我們知道Hive0.14版本之前是不支持行級別的插入,更新,刪除的,0.14版本之后可以通過修改相關配置得以支持,但是在不修改默認配置的情況下是不是完全沒有辦法呢?不是的,這里有個比較簡單的方法,前提是表的存儲格式為textfile~ 以下是例子: 當前表emp 存儲格式 ...
1.構建數據 --創建MyISAM模式表方便批量跑數據 CREATE TABLE `logs1` ( `id` int(11) NOT NULL AUTO_INCREMENT, `logtype` varchar(255) DEFAULT NULL, `logurl ...